Stair Race 3D
You have to compete in a big arena for who is best at building stairs against various difficult enemies. In order to win, you have to pick up the stair planks and use them in order to build stairs and reach the next platform. But watch out! Enemies who have more planks collected than you can easily knock you over when you run into them, which will result in you losing all your collected planks. But of course, it works the other way around as well, so try to collect as many planks as possible and knock over your enemies to gain a big advantage. Winning the rounds will not only give you the pleasure of being the best player in the world but also unlocks cool new skins for your character and planks.
What You Need to Know About Stair Race 3D
Move around by dragging or using the arrow keys. Collect planks by moving over the planks that are colored in your color and build your stair by moving into the empty stairs. You can also knock enemies away by moving into them while having more planks than them, which makes them fall and lose all of their planks, which you then can collect.
